About Sofı́a Negro

Sofı́a Negro is a scholar working on Pharmaceutical Science, Anesthesiology and Pain Medicine, Biomaterials, Pharmacology and Neurology, having authored 44 papers that have together received 722 indexed citations. Recurring topics across this work include Advanced Drug Delivery Systems (7 papers), Parkinson's Disease Mechanisms and Treatments (6 papers), Anesthesia and Sedative Agents (5 papers), Anesthesia and Pain Management (4 papers), Analytical Methods in Pharmaceuticals (4 papers), Pharmaceutical studies and practices (4 papers), Pain Management and Opioid Use (3 papers) and Molecular Sensors and Ion Detection (3 papers). The work is most often cited by research in Pharmaceutical Science (213 citations), Anesthesiology and Pain Medicine (88 citations), Biomaterials (137 citations), Neurology (91 citations) and Analytical Chemistry (54 citations). Sofı́a Negro has collaborated with scholars based in Spain, Chile and United States. Frequent co-authors include Emilia Barcia, Ana Fernández-Carballido, Rocío Herrero‐Vanrell, Yolanda Sánchez, María Luz Azuara, Karla Slowing, Luis Garcı́a-Garcı́a, Marcos Fernández, Alaa H. Salama and Carolina Hurtado. Their work appears in journals such as International Journal of Pharmaceutics, Pharmaceutics, Supportive Care in Cancer, Journal of Microencapsulation and Journal of Drug Delivery Science and Technology.
